Ignore:
Timestamp:
Feb 1, 2001, 7:01:52 PM (25 years ago)
Author:
sandervl
Message:

callback fixes

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/src/gdi32/line.cpp

    r4963 r5044  
    1 /* $Id: line.cpp,v 1.8 2001-01-18 18:13:17 sandervl Exp $ */
     1/* $Id: line.cpp,v 1.9 2001-02-01 18:01:52 sandervl Exp $ */
    22/*
    33 * Line API's
     
    167167{
    168168  BOOL                 rc;
    169 #ifndef STDCALL_ENUMPROCS
    170169  LineDDAProcCallback *callback = new LineDDAProcCallback(lpLineFunc, lpData);
    171 #endif
    172170  POINTLOS2 startPt,endPt;
    173171
     
    180178  rc = O32_LineDDA(startPt.x,startPt.y,endPt.x,endPt.y, lpLineFunc, lpData);
    181179#else
    182 #ifdef STDCALL_ENUMPROCS
    183   //should change os2win.h
    184   rc = O32_LineDDA(nXStart,nYStart,nXEnd,nYEnd, (LINEDDAPROC_O32)lpLineFunc, lpData);
    185 #else
    186180  rc = O32_LineDDA(nXStart,nYStart,nXEnd,nYEnd,callback->GetOS2Callback(),(LPARAM)callback);
    187181  if(callback)
    188182        delete callback;
    189183#endif
    190 
    191 #endif
    192184  return(rc);
    193185}
Note: See TracChangeset for help on using the changeset viewer.